2024 ACC Men’s Tennis Championship Field Set

2024 ACC Men's Tennis Championship Field Set


CHARLOTTE, N.C. (theACC.com) – Virginia earned the top seed for the 2024 Atlantic Coast Conference Men’s Tennis Championship, which opens Wednesday, April 19 at the Cary Tennis Park in Cary, North Carolina. The Cavaliers finished up the ACC slate with a perfect 12-0 mark for the fourth straight season and also earned the No. 1 spot for the fourth year in a row.

The top four seeds all picked up double byes into the Friday quarterfinals. Virginia is followed by No. 2 seed Wake Forest, No. 3 NC State and No. 4 Duke.

Wednesday’s first-round match finds No. 12 Miami facing No. 13 Boston College at 10 a.m.

Second-round play will be held Thursday, starting at 10 a.m. with No. 8 Notre Dame versus No. 9 Clemson and No. 5 North Carolina versus the Miami-Boston College winner. At 12:30 p.m., No. 7 Georgia Tech takes on No. 10 Louisville and No. 6 Florida State faces off with No. 11 Virginia Tech.

The quarterfinals start at 10 a.m. on Friday with top-seeded Virginia facing off with the Notre Dame-Clemson winner and No. 4 Duke battling Boston College, North Carolina or Miami. The 12:30 p.m. quarterfinals feature No. 2 Wake Forest playing the Georgia Tech-Louisville winner and No. 3 NC State battling the Florida State-Virginia Tech winner.

The semifinals will be played at 10 a.m. Saturday, with the championship match slated for 10 a.m. Sunday.

The Saturday semifinal match featuring the highest remaining seed and the Sunday championship match will be broadcast live on ACC Network Extra.
